The Foundation of Wealth Building

To build solid wealth, focus on two key things: handling money well and knowing about finances. Learning to manage your money smartly can lead to growing your wealth while taking fewer risks.

Understanding Money Management

Handling your money right is crucial for wealth. It includes tracking what you earn and spend, planning budgets, and making smart choices about saving and investing. These skills help you grow your money, now and in the future. Some basic steps in money management are:

  • Creating a realistic budget to oversee expenditures
  • Tracking cash flow to understand spending habits
  • Setting financial goals to prioritize savings and investments

Without good money management, reaching financial freedom is tough. Managing your money well lets you use your resources to grow your wealth and make smart financial choices.

The Importance of Financial Literacy

Being financially literate is key to managing money well. With the right knowledge, you can navigate through complex money matters like savings, investments, and personal finance. Understanding these concepts helps you:

  • Make informed decisions that align with financial goals
  • Avoid common pitfalls and lower financial risks
  • Identify opportunities for investments and savings growth

In essence, knowing about finances is crucial for building strong wealth. When you get how to handle your money right, you set yourself up for a successful future.

Setting Clear Financial Goals

Creating clear financial goals is key to building wealth. You can think of these goals in two groups: short-term and long-term. By identifying these goals, you can make a plan to reach financial success and manage your money better.

Defining Short-term and Long-term Goals

Short-term goals are those you can reach within a year, like saving up for a trip or paying off a small debt. Long-term goals are for further in the future, like getting ready for retirement or saving for college. Having both kinds of goals helps you cover both immediate needs and future dreams.

Measuring Your Progress

Keeping an eye on your progress is crucial. Checking on your progress towards both short-term and long-term goals shows if you’re on the right path. If you’re off track, you can adjust your plan. Celebrating the small wins keeps you motivated towards your big financial goals.

Creating and Sticking to a Budget

Effective budgeting is key to good financial planning. A well-made monthly budget helps you use your income wisely. It also keeps an eye on how much you spend. To make a budget, you need to look closely at what you earn and what you spend. Knowing how to manage expenses helps avoid mistakes that can mess up your financial goals.

How to Develop a Monthly Budget

To make a working monthly budget, just follow these steps:

  1. Keep track of your income and where it comes from.
  2. Write down all your monthly costs, both the steady ones like rent and those that can change like food.
  3. Sort these costs into needed and extra spending.
  4. Decide how much you can spend in each area, using your total income as a guide.
  5. Check your budget often. Make changes when your money situation does.

Common Budgeting Mistakes to Avoid

Avoiding common budget mistakes is part of learning to budget well. Watch out for these errors:

  • Not guessing your monthly costs right, which can lead to spending too much.
  • Forgetting to plan for costs that don’t happen every month, like yearly fees or surprise car fixes.
  • Not changing your budget when your earnings change.
  • Skipping regular checks and updates to your budget, which helps keep you on track.

Smart Wealth Building Strategies

Building wealth takes steady effort, especially when saving money. By adopting habits that help save money, people can create financial security. Regularly putting money aside feels rewarding, especially when it goes into special accounts like savings or retirement funds.

Consistent Saving Practices

Saving regularly helps people grow their money slowly but surely. It also makes saving a priority, building a safety net for the future. By saving a set amount every month, folks can reach their money goals and prepare for unplanned expenses.

Automating Your Savings

One great way to save is to make it automatic. Automatic transfers from checking to savings mean saving happens before spending. This approach helps avoid spending too much and keeps the saving on track.

Increasing Your Income

Wanting more money means you have to be active in making it happen. Looking into side hustles and talking about salary raises are two good ways. These methods can make a real difference in your income, opening doors to more money-saving options.

Exploring Side Hustles

Side hustles are great for extra cash. They let you make money from what you love or are good at. Here are a few side hustles that are popular:

  • Freelancing platforms such as Upwork or Fiverr offer a variety of services.
  • Driving for rideshare companies like Uber or Lyft provides flexible hours.
  • Online tutoring can capitalize on your expertise in a specific subject.
  • Starting an e-commerce store using platforms like Etsy or Shopify.

Negotiating Your Salary

Talking about a raise is key to earning more. Know what others in your field get paid and how well you’ve done your job. Use this advice:

  1. Gather data on average salaries for your position and location.
  2. Prepare evidence of your contributions and achievements at work.
  3. Practice your negotiation conversation to build confidence.
  4. Be open to discussing non-monetary benefits that can complement salary increases.

Cutting Unnecessary Expenses

Smart budgeting often means reducing expenses. People can boost their money management by cutting unnecessary costs. Finding and getting rid of these expenses requires looking closely at how you spend money.

Here are some common areas where you can save money:

  • Dining out less frequently
  • Reducing subscription services
  • Minimizing impulse purchases

When you focus on spending wisely, you can save more or invest. This helps you reach your financial goals faster. Being economical offers immediate financial benefits and helps develop good budgeting habits over time.

Debt Management and Elimination

Managing debt well is key to building wealth. It’s important to tackle debt head-on with a clear strategy. Using smart methods and understanding different kinds of debt can lead you to financial freedom.

Strategies for Paying Off Debt

Choosing effective strategies is vital in paying off debt. Here are some methods:

  • Prioritize High-Interest Debts: Pay off the most expensive debts first to save money.
  • Debt Snowball Method: Start small and gain momentum as you go to bigger debts.
  • Create a Payment Plan: Plan your budget to include debt payments each month.
  • Increase Monthly Payments: Pay more than the minimum to get rid of debt faster.

Understanding Bad vs. Good Debt

Distinguishing good debt from bad debt is essential. Good debt can be an investment that grows over time. Examples include:

  • Student Loans: Education can lead to better jobs and salaries.
  • Mortgages: Owning a home can increase in value, offering future benefits.

Bad debt, however, can worsen your financial health. Examples are:

  • Credit Card Debt: These come with high interest that adds up fast.
  • Personal Loans for Non-Essentials: Loans for luxury items can hinder your savings.

Building an Emergency Fund

Creating an emergency fund is key for financial safety. It helps you deal with unexpected problems without hurting your plans to build wealth. Most experts say it’s best to save three to six months’ worth of expenses. This way, you’re covered for things like losing your job, health issues, or other surprises.

How Much to Save for Emergencies

The right amount for an emergency fund depends on your life. Think about:

  • Monthly costs, such as home payments, bills, and food.
  • If your income changes often, you might need more money saved up.
  • If you have kids or others depending on you, you might need to save more.

Look at these factors to find a savings goal that makes you feel secure.

Choosing the Right Savings Account

After you know how much to save, you need to pick the right savings account. Look for one with a high interest rate to grow your emergency fund. When choosing, think about:

  • The interest rate, since it helps your money grow faster.
  • Monthly charges, because they can reduce your savings.
  • Being able to get to your money easily while it still earns interest.

Choosing wisely can make your emergency fund work better for you, helping you stay stable.

The Importance of Investing

Investing is key to growing wealth and fighting inflation. By learning about different types of investments, people can make plans that match their financial goals. Options like stocks, bonds, real estate, and mutual funds have their own risks and rewards. They meet the needs of various investors and financial situations.

Diversifying investments is critical. It makes any financial plan better. Spreading money across different kinds of assets lowers the risk from market ups and downs. A diversified portfolio helps protect against big losses and can improve returns over time.

  • Stocks: Often high-risk, they offer the potential for substantial returns.
  • Bonds: Generally lower risk than stocks, they provide stable income.
  • Real Estate: Can serve as both an investment and a hedge against inflation.
  • Mutual Funds: Allow for diversification with a single investment, pooling money from multiple investors.

It’s important to know how much risk you’re comfortable with. Creating a balanced investment mix is key. Whether you want fast growth or a safer path, the right mix of assets helps grow your wealth.

Understanding Taxes and Wealth Preservation

Understanding how taxes work is key to keeping more of your wealth. Tax-advantaged accounts like IRAs and 401(k)s help lower what you owe in taxes. They also help your investments grow more over time. This is because you get tax breaks and your money grows tax-free.

Tax-Advantaged Accounts Explained

Using tax-advantaged accounts is a smart move in financial planning. They let you invest money before taxes, reducing your taxable income. Popular types include:

  • Traditional IRA
  • Roth IRA
  • 401(k) Plans
  • Health Savings Accounts (HSAs)

Each account has its own rules for putting in and taking out money, and how it affects your taxes. It’s important to pick the ones that match your financial goals.

Strategies for Minimizing Tax Impact

Using smart tax strategies can lower the taxes you owe. Here are some important methods:

  1. Long-term capital gains planning: Keeping investments for more than a year can lead to lower taxes on profits.
  2. Tax-efficient investments: Look for options with better tax rates, like municipal bonds.
  3. Utilizing carryover losses: Use losses from before to reduce taxes on this year’s gains.

These strategies can help you save on taxes, meaning more of your money can grow for the future.

Building Strong Credit

A strong credit score is key to reaching your wealth-building dreams. It affects your chance to get loans, the interest you pay, and many financial chances. Good credit helps you save a lot of money in the long run.

How Credit Scores Impact Wealth Building

Credit scores do more than show a number; they prove if you’re financially responsible. A high score means you get cheaper loans for big buys like a home or company. You can use the money you save to invest more and grow your wealth.

Tips for Maintaining Good Credit

To keep a good credit score, do this:

  • Always pay bills on time to avoid late fees.
  • Use less than 30% of your credit to show you’re careful.
  • Check your credit report often for mistakes and fix them quickly.
  • Don’t open many credit accounts at once because it can drop your score.

Stick to these tips to keep a healthy credit score. This will improve your financial standing and help meet your wealth goals.

The Role of Insurance in Wealth Protection

Insurance is key in protecting wealth. It helps people guard their financial future. This means they can face unexpected events without fear of losing everything.

Home, auto, life, and disability insurance are important. They help families stay secure financially, even when things get tough.

Having insurance means you can avoid the loss of what you’ve worked hard for. It also brings peace of mind. Without insurance, sudden costs could ruin years of saving.

It’s important to check your insurance coverage regularly. As life changes, your insurance needs might too. Being proactive with insurance helps you stay protected and reach your financial dreams.
